In 2019-2020, 36,038 people earned their degree in management sciences and quantitative methods, making the major the 47th most popular in the United States. In 2017-2018, management sciences and quantitative methods gra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$60,558 and had an average of $28,049 in loans still to pay off.

Across Iowa, there were 562 management sciences and quantitative methods graduates with average earnings and debt of $53,775 and $23,417 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 364 management sciences and quantitative methods graduates with average earnings and debt of $39,922 and $25,876 respectively.

References

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
